Make sure to lubricate the moving parts of your garage doors annually

Every year, you should lubricate the moving parts of the garage doors. Because as the door ages over time, the moving components will wear down and become squeaky and noisy. By lubricating these moving parts on a regular basis it will significantly decrease the volume of sound your garage door makes.

It is possible to reduce the noise it makes by lubricating all moving parts annually.
